State of Washington                              50th Legislature                              1987 Regular Session

 

By Representatives Rust, Walker and Unsoeld

 

 

Read first time 2/6/87 and referred to Committee on Environmental Affairs.

 

 


AN ACT Relating to inventory control for certain fuel storage tanks of petroleum products; adding a new section to chapter 19.94 RCW; and creating a new section.

 

B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F WASHINGTON:

 

          NEW SECTION.  Sec. 1.     The legislature finds:  That leaking underground storage tanks containing petroleum products may pose a significant and widespread problem to human health and the environment, that current inventory procedures are inadequately suited to identify leaking underground storage tanks, and that new measures are needed to properly determine which tanks may be leaking.

 

          NEW SECTION.  Sec. 2.  A new section is added to chapter 19.94 RCW to read as follows:

          (1) Tanker trucks delivering gasoline to retail gasoline service stations shall be equipped with meters capable of measuring the amount of gasoline delivered to the service station.

          (2) Persons delivering gasoline to retail service stations shall supply the station with an invoice which shall include the gross amount of gasoline delivered and the temperature of the gasoline at the time it was loaded into the truck.
